MEN'S VOLLEYBALL: LAKERS FALL IN SEASON FINALE, TURN TO POST-SEASON

It wasn't the result they wanted, but the Nipissing Lakers men's volleyball team is now focused on their next task.

The Lakers came up short in their season finale, losing 3-1 to the Windsor Lancers, but with the playoffs ahead, Nipissing was able to use their depth and get playing time for everybody this weekend.

The Lakers opened up the match with a 25-18 victory.

It was a solid start, but the Lancers were able to bounce back in a big way and claim the next three sets and the match.

In the second, it was a 25-20 victory for Windsor, 25-16 in the third and the Lancers closed things out in the fourth, winning 25-19.

Curtis MacPherson had a big match, posting 16 kills and Andy McWiggan had seven in tonight's match.

Cameron Branch added six and Jack Peckham had five in the four-setter.

Nipissing will now turn their attention to the OUA Playoffs, where they will hit the road and take on the Guelph Gryphons in the quarter-final crossover match next Saturday.

The Lakers dropped their lone match with Guelph this year.

This is Nipissing's first trip to the post-season, where they look to make some noise and go on a run.

The schedule for the playoffs will be finalized in the coming days.
